Hotels near American Legion Freedom Park
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Check prices for these dates
Top 10 Hotels Near American Legion Freedom Park

Drury Inn & Suites St. Louis O'Fallon, IL
Drury Inn & Suites St. Louis O'Fallon, IL
9.6 out of 10, Exceptional, (1004)
The price is S$154
includes taxes & fees
9 Nov - 10 Nov

Best Western Plus MidAmerica Hotel
Best Western Plus MidAmerica Hotel
9.0 out of 10, Wonderful, (1003)
The price is S$166
includes taxes & fees
5 Nov - 6 Nov

Comfort Inn & Suites O'Fallon - St. Louis Area
Comfort Inn & Suites O'Fallon - St. Louis Area
6.8 out of 10, (74)
The price is S$100
includes taxes & fees
16 Nov - 17 Nov

Fairfield Inn & Suites by Marriott O'Fallon, IL
Fairfield Inn & Suites by Marriott O'Fallon, IL
9.4 out of 10, Exceptional, (322)
The price is S$207
includes taxes & fees
17 Nov - 18 Nov

Hampton Inn O'Fallon
Hampton Inn O'Fallon
9.2 out of 10, Wonderful, (793)
The price is S$166
includes taxes & fees
23 Nov - 24 Nov

La Quinta Inn & Suites by Wyndham O'Fallon, IL - St. Louis
La Quinta Inn & Suites by Wyndham O'Fallon, IL - St. Louis
6.0 out of 10, (1004)
The price is S$102
includes taxes & fees
9 Nov - 10 Nov
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Top American Legion Freedom Park Hotel Reviews

Hyatt Regency St. Louis at The Arch
10/10 Excellent
Hotels near other American Legion Freedom Park attractions
Frequently asked questions
Explore a world of travel with Expedia
Hotels Near American Legion Freedom Park
- O'Fallon Hotels
- Fairview Heights Hotels
- Collinsville Hotels
- Belleville Hotels
- Southern Illinois Hotels
- East St. Louis Hotels
- Granite City Hotels
- Troy Hotels
- Caseyville Hotels
- Columbia Hotels
- Waterloo Hotels
- Sparta Hotels
- Mascoutah Hotels
- Shiloh Hotels
- Pontoon Beach Hotels
- Lebanon Hotels
- Fairmont City Hotels
- Swansea Hotels
- Historic Route 66 Hotels
- Maryville Hotels










































































